Interview: Valentina
by:
MA Viper

Profile


Nickname: Val
Hometown: Nashville, TN via NYC
Age: 20
Height: 5'4
Year turned Pro: 2000
Trademark Moves: Swinging Neckbreaker, Shining Wizard
Finisher: Tornado DDT
Titles Held: KAPOW! Women's Champion
Promotions Worked For: LIWF, JAP, WXW, ICW, NWA-TNA, USWO plus many others.

Questions

1 - What made you decide to get into pro wrestling and how/where were you trained?

Valentina:I have always loved wrestling, ever since I was a little girl. One day I decided to meet up with Johnny Rodz (owner of WUW wrestling school in Brooklyn, NY) to get some information about joining his school. While we were talking, he asked me who was one of my all time favorite wrestlers. I told him it was Jimmy Snuka. I had liked him ever since I was 3 years old when I jumped off my couch trying to be like him and broke my arm, lol! Then Rodz told me that he had a show coming up and that I could be a valet for Jimmy Snuka if I wanted. I accepted and that's how it all got started. However, I ended up going to a different school in Brooklyn called the LIWF Doghouse. I was trained under the wing of "187" Homicide. He taught me so much and I couldn't have asked for a better trainer.

3 - Describe your most memorable moment in the business so far.

Valentina: It would definitely have to be going to the Middle East and Alaska to perform for the troops. It was such a great experience because everyone there was so grateful to meet the wrestlers and see the show. I remember that one of the girls came up to me and said "You guys brought a smile to all of our faces today." It was nice to know that we had such an impact on boosting their spirits.

4 - Who are your favorite people to work with and why?

Valentina: I like to get in the ring with guys like "Livewire" Chris Vaughn, Air Paris, and the Ballard Brothers. They are cool guys and have taught me a lot. Some of my favorite people to have in a locker room are Frankie Kazarian, "Devilish" Lee Handsome, and Scott Hudson. They are the most genuine people I have met in this business.

5 - Do you try to pattern yourself after any wrestler?

Valentina: I always pay close attention to the women’s matches in WWE. I try to learn things from each, but I don't try to copy any of them. I think I am different from a lot of the girls out there because I combine a bunch of different styles into one and can adapt to the styles of my opponents.

6 - What is the toughest part about being a pro wrestler, as well as a female in the sport?

Valentina: Dealing with all the nonsense in the locker room. A lot of the guys don't respect the females and think the only reason they are there is to sleep with the boys. They call the girls "rats." Almost every girl I know has been considered a "rat." I knew a girl that was a virgin yet was still considered a "rat." It's pretty much nonsense and I wish there was less of it.
